Junior Project Management*

Would you like to help shape challenging branding and corporate design projects and successfully coordinate creative teams? If so, we look forward to getting to know you.

Your tasks

  • Support our Project Management Directors in planning and managing challenging branding and corporate design projects.
  • Independently managing smaller branding and design projects—from planning through to successful completion.
  • Coordinating interdisciplinary teams comprising strategy, design, motion, digital, and external partners.
  • Creating and managing timelines, resource plans, and project schedules, as well as ensuring smooth project execution.
  • Organizing workshops, meetings, and coordination sessions with clients and project teams.
  • Contributing to cost estimates, proposals, budget management, project controlling, and invoicing.
  • Overseeing production processes and brand rollouts with a focus on quality, deadlines, and cost-effectiveness.

What you bring to the table

  • At least 1–2 years of experience in project management for branding, corporate design, or
    communications projects, ideally with responsibility for your first independent projects.
  • Experience collaborating with interdisciplinary teams and interacting with clients and various stakeholders.
  • Strong organizational skills, excellent communication skills, and a structured, solution-oriented approach to work.
  • An eye for brands, design quality, and creative processes.
  • Ideally, you’ve already gained experience at a branding, corporate design, or identity agency and are familiar with the creative processes in this field.
